How Our Black Water Extraction (Category 3) Service Actually Works
Our process starts with a thorough assessment of your property to find out the extent of the damage. We’ll identify the source of the contamination and develop a customized plan to extract the Category 3 water and restore your property to its original condition.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will arrive on-site within 60 minutes to assess the damage and develop a plan to extract the Category 3 water. We’ll use specialized equipment to identify the source of the contamination and find out the best course of action.
Step 2: Containment and Preparation
We’ll set up containment barriers to prevent further damage and protect your property from more contamination. Our team will also prepare your property for the extraction process by removing any personal belongings and securing the area.
Step 3: Water Extraction
Our team will use specialized equipment, including submersible pumps and wet/dry vacuums, to extract the Category 3 water from your property. We’ll work efficiently to reduce downtime and get your property back to normal as quickly as possible.
Step 4: Drying and Disinfection
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ry and disinfect your property. We’ll use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to speed up the drying process and prevent further damage.
Step 5: Restoration and Reconstruction
Our team will work with you to restore your property to its original condition. We’ll repair or replace any damaged materials, including drywall, flooring, and cabinets.

Black Water Extraction (Category 3) v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water leak in a bathroom | Yes | No | You can likely fix the leak and clean up the water yourself. |
| Category 3 water in an entire basement | No | Yes | Category 3 water needs specialized equipment and expertise to extract and disinfect safely. |
| Water stain on a wall in a living room | No | Yes | Water stains can show a larger issue, such as a hidden leak or structural damage, that needs professional attention. |
| Musty odor in an attic | No | Yes | Musty odors can show the presence of Category 3 water, which needs professional extraction and disinfection to prevent further damage and health risks. |
| Warped or buckled flooring in a kitchen | No | Yes | Warped or buckled flooring can show a hidden leak or structural damage that needs professional attention to repair. |
| Unusual mold or mildew growth in a bedroom | No | Yes | Mold or mildew growth can show the presence of Category 3 water, which needs professional extraction and disinfection to prevent further damage and health risks. |

Black Water Extraction (Category 3) Cost In Owings Mills, MD
The cost of Black Water Extraction (Category 3) in Owings Mills, MD, can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on typical prices for this service in the area.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Category 3 Water Extraction |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ions. |
| Disinfection and S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ected, and local conditions. |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$3,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ected, and local conditions. |
| Restoration and Reconstruction |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ions. |
| Emergency Response and Assessment | $500 – $2,000 | Severity of damage, size of affected area, and local conditions. |
| Equipment Rental and Supplies |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of materials affected, and local conditions. |
